China to invest $255B in railway, water projects
China plans to invest a total of 1.6 trillion yuan ($255 billion) in railway and water projects this year, Premier Li Keqiang said Thursday.
Half of the funds would be invested in railway construction and the other half in major water-conservation projects, Mr. Li said in a report prepared for parliament.
